About Brian P Friedman Family Foundation Inc
Brian P Friedman Family Foundation Inc (EIN: 133705915) is a nonprofit organization based in East Hampton, NY. The organization reported total revenue of $27.0M and total assets of $18.7M according to its most recent IRS 990 filing.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Brian P Friedman Family Foundation Inc showing financial trends over 9 years of public records:
Over 9 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Brian P Friedman Family Foundation Inc's revenue has grown by 2313.2%, moving from $301K to $7.3M. Total assets decreased by 45.7% over the same period, from $7.5M to $4.1M. Total functional expenses rose by 224.8%, from $443K to $1.4M. In its most recent filing year (2023), Brian P Friedman Family Foundation Inc reported a surplus of $5.8M,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$1 in liabilities against $4.1M in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 0.0%), resulting in net assets of $4.1M.
| Year | Revenue | Expenses | Assets | Liabilities | Officer Comp. |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2023 | $7.3M | $1.4M | $4.1M | $1 | — | — |
| 2022 | $867K | $2.9M | $3.8M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2021 | $1.8M | $1.2M | $5.9M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2020 | $87K | $536K | $5.3M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2019 | $367K | $824K | $5.8M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2014 | $1.5M | $925K | $7.8M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2013 | $248K | $1.3M | $7.3M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2012 | $3.5M | $695K | $8.3M | $1 | — | View 990 |
| 2011 | $301K | $443K | $7.5M | $1 | — | View 990 |

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
